1. A circuit for controlling a hybrid drivetrain and a pair of batteries in the hybrid drivetrain of a motor vehicle, comprising:

  • an alternating current electric machine arranged to drive said hybrid drivetrain at least some of the time;

    a first battery arranged to provide direct current electrical power;

    a second battery arranged to provide direct current electrical power;

    a first pair of complementary transistor switches arranged in parallel and arranged to complete a first direct current circuit to charge said first battery or to complete a second direct current circuit to discharge said first battery;

    a second pair of complementary transistor switches arranged in parallel and arranged to complete a third direct current circuit to charge said second battery or to complete a fourth direct current circuit to discharge said second battery;

    an inverter arranged to convert direct current electrical energy from said first and second batteries into alternating current electrical energy, arranged to supply said alternating current electrical energy to said electric machine, and also arranged to transmit voltage modulations caused by damping vibrations within said drivetrain to one of said first, second, third or fourth direct current circuits via one of said switches; and

    ,a control unit operatively arranged to control said first and second pair of switches.
